Supplier: SAE International
Description: -profile charts in the standard spur gear train leads to a reduction of around 3-3.5 dB in sound pressure level, whereas converting the same to helical gear train leads to an overall reduction of around 6-6.5dB in the sound pressure level.

The Advantage of Strain Wave Gear
arc-sec. Strain wave gear (harmonic reducer) units are reversible and can be used for speed increase as well as speed reduction. With only three elements high single stage reduction ratios ranging from 50:1 to 320:1 can be achieved.
